Matt Harrison and three relievers combined on a six-hit shutout Sunday and the Texas Rangers blanked the Chicago White Sox 5-0. Harrison (1-0) scattered four hits over six innings for the Rangers, allowing two walks and striking out three. Mark Lowe, Robbie Ross and Koji Uehara each contributed an inning of scoreless relief as Texas took the rubber match of a season-opening three-game series. Adrian Beltre knocked a two-run homer, while David Murphy and Josh Hamilton added solo blasts for the defending American League champs. Gavin Floyd (0-1) absorbed the loss, yielding five runs (four earned) on five hits over 5 2/3 innings.
